In addition to this, JetBrains is happy to compliment you on your graduation by providing you with a 40% Graduation discount, which can be used toward the purchase of a personal license subscription (annual or monthly) for any single JetBrains product or the All Products pack. Educational licenses cannot be used for commercial purposes. Students and teachers are eligible to use the JetBrains All Products Pack (which includes IntelliJ IDEA Ultimate, ReSharper Ultimate, as well as our other IDEs and tools) free of charge for educational purposes. All bags and purses not meeting the requirements set forth by the clear bag policy will not be permitted to enter the ballpark this year. Diaper bags are permitted in, regardless of size, but will be subject to screening as well. *Please note that all types of bags and clutch purses will be screened prior to entry into the stadium. Guests seeking autographs from a seat location other than their own, will be asked to proceed to their designated seating location.Ĭhanging stations are located in every restroom at Jackie Robinson Ballpark.Įach ticketed fan is allowed to bring in one (1) clear bag no larger than 12” x 6” x 12” or a small purse/clutch no larger than 6.5” x 4.5” with or without a strap. Guests may not climb or lean on top of dugouts, bullpens, field gates, or the net behind the dugouts and home plate. Players are not permitted to sign autographs during the game. Guests may seek autographs from the time the gates open until the umpire plate meeting, approximately 10 minutes prior to the first pitch. Exception for Bark in the Park specified days. Service animals must be under the effective control of the handler at all times and all vaccinations for rabies and other common diseases must be up to date. With the exception of trained service animals as defined under Titles II and III of the American with Disabilities Act (ADA), no animals are permitted within Jackie Robinson Ballpark. The Budweiser Bullpen will stop serving alcoholic beverages at the middle of the ninth inning. Alcoholic beverage sales on the concourse will stop at the conclusion of the seventh inning. Alcoholic beverages are available at the Hot Corner, LKQ Bar on the riverwalk and the Beer Room next to the main concession, throughout Jackie Robinson Ballpark, as well as portable beverage stands and The Budweiser Bullpen. No alcohol will be sold to intoxicated guests. ALL guests purchasing alcohol must present a valid ID. Alcoholic beverages may not be brought into the ballpark. You can pre-schedule the Influencer Trap's activation at a predetermined time, but only the R4s or the R5 of your alliance can open the Trap. You can attempt the Trap every 47 hours, and most alliances run the Trap every two days. How often can we attempt the Influencer Trap? Once you have completed hell level one, you start back over at simple level two and work your way up through the difficulties again, staring back over at simple. The levels start at simple level one and progress to common level one, difficult level one, crazy level one, nightmare level one, followed by hell level one. There are currently eight levels and six difficulties. If your alliance is successful in defeating the Trap, you will be able to increase the current Trap level. The more damage you do, the more rewards you can earn. If you manage to exhaust the Trap’s health pool, your alliance will be able to continue attacking the target until the 30-minute time limit has been completed. The higher the level of Trap your alliance attempts, the greater the rewards. It has multiple levels to progress through, and each level has a different health pool. The Trap works as a rally target for you and your alliance members. *Note: For states where the second part of Hero Appointment has been unlocked. The amount awarded varies on many factors. Some of these rewards include epic hero fragments, Hero Gear parts, Hero Gear designs, Alliance Honor, Hero Appointment material*, and alliance funds. The Trap provides a place to acquire many great rewards for alliance member participation. The Influencer Trap event can also be completed individually and has a cooldown of 47 hours. It is a rally target that your alliance has 30 minutes to complete. The Influencer Trap (Trap) is a building that your alliance can build. The Sicaran also sports a hull-mounted heavy bolter, as well as a pair of sponson weapons your choice of heavy bolters, heavy flamers, lascannons, or volkite culverins. Armed with Herakles-pattern accelerator autocannons, it provides high-volume, high-velocity fire support that can rip through infantry and vehicles alike its sophisticated sensors tracking swift-moving targets and pinpointing vulnerabilities in enemy armour.This multipart plastic kit builds one Sicaran Battle Tank, a high-speed vehicle armed with a set of turret-mounted accelerator autocannons. Though its chassis supports a number of variants fielded throughout the Legions, the core Sicaran battle tank remains a versatile favourite. The Sicaran is one of the most advanced armoured units in the arsenal of the Legiones Astartes, a fast-moving destroyer tank designed to outflank enemy formations before unleashing an overwhelming onslaught of mid-range firepower. This miniature is supplied unpainted and requires assembly – we recommend using Citadel Plastic Glue and Citadel paints.The Legiones Astartes - Sicaran Battle Tank from the Warhammer: The Horus Heresy range provides a highly detailed model tank for your Legiones Astartes army.
